20-Apr-2024 09:47 GMT.
UNDER CONSTRUCTION
[Forum] AmigaOne's *software* DMAANN.lu
Posted on 05-Jul-2004 01:07 GMT by atmel24 comments
View flat
View list
I would like to know why the AmigaOne has a software-based DMA instead of having a northbridge that has hardware DMA built-in?
List of all comments to this article
Sorted by date, most recent at bottom
Comment 1Anonymous04-Jul-2004 23:15 GMT
Comment 2tinman04-Jul-2004 23:34 GMT
Comment 3Anonymous05-Jul-2004 02:48 GMT
Comment 4Anonymous05-Jul-2004 02:55 GMT
Comment 5the man in the shadows05-Jul-2004 03:12 GMT
Comment 6priest05-Jul-2004 05:33 GMT
Comment 7priest05-Jul-2004 05:40 GMT
Comment 8Hagge05-Jul-2004 05:48 GMT
Comment 9Peter Gordon05-Jul-2004 06:25 GMT
Comment 10bennymee05-Jul-2004 07:13 GMT
AmigaOne's *software* DMA : Comment 11 of 24ANN.lu
Posted by goodone on 05-Jul-2004 07:30 GMT
In reply to Comment 3 (Anonymous):
"I suppose you've never heard of CachePreDMA/CachePostDMA? hardware DMA cache coherency checking is the x86 way of doing things, the Amiga has always handled cache coherency in the OS. This allows for smoother multitasking, because that way the exact time the brief bus stall that happens when the caches are synchronized, is fully under the control of the OS. "

That must be the silliest thing I've heard in years. You are kidding right? :-)

HINT: Poking MMU mapping is always slower than letting the HW bus snooping/cache coherency handle it.
Jump...
#12 Kjetil
TopPrevious commentNext commentbottom
List of all comments to this article (continued)
Comment 12Kjetil05-Jul-2004 11:31 GMT
Comment 13Amon_ReRegistered user05-Jul-2004 12:11 GMT
Comment 14goodone05-Jul-2004 14:16 GMT
Comment 15Johan Rönnblom05-Jul-2004 15:11 GMT
Comment 16Kjetil05-Jul-2004 19:09 GMT
Comment 17goodone05-Jul-2004 20:37 GMT
Comment 18Anonymous05-Jul-2004 22:23 GMT
Comment 19hammer06-Jul-2004 01:25 GMT
Comment 20hammer06-Jul-2004 01:34 GMT
Comment 21hammer06-Jul-2004 01:48 GMT
Comment 22Peter Gordon06-Jul-2004 06:23 GMT
Comment 23Don CoxRegistered user06-Jul-2004 07:27 GMT
Comment 24Peter Gordon06-Jul-2004 09:54 GMT
Back to Top